Pak PM hails resumption in talks

Pakistan Prime Minister Nawaz Sharif on Wednesday hailed the resumption of India-Pakistan dialogue and Prime Minister Narendra Modi's gesture of visiting Lahore on his way back from Afghanistan last week.

"Indian Prime Minister came to Lahore and gave us his a few hours. It is high time the countries put aside their hostilities," Sharif said at a function on Wednesday.

Modi's visit was a "spontaneous" move that had happened after he called up Sharif to wish him on his birthday last Friday, government sources had said.

It was Modi's first visit to Pakistan since taking office in 2014. It was also the first visit to Pakistan by an Indian prime minister in 12 years.

Encroachments on govt land? Mobile app at hand soon

To prevent encroachments and illegal constructions on government-owned and comunidade land, the administration is in the process of developing a mobile app which will enable citizens to intimate the government on any illegalities.

PANAJI An agency, M/s Karbens Infortech Private Limited, is developing the app for the State government free of cost. It is expected to be ready by January 26, 2016.
